    • Résumé :
      Jasmine Langston is like so many women. Her life resembles a song of heartache that makes her want to pull her hair out if she has to live in this repetitive cycle. Jasmine believes that love and romance are as easy as finding a guy that she is attracted to, getting to know him better, and living happily ever after. She quickly finds out that trying to secure true love is more challenging. When she experiences agony and heartbreak, her outlook for the possibility to find that love changes. Jasmine devises a new plan of action, which she believes will insulate her from being a victim of a broken heart ever again. Through her journey, she learns that sometimes a plan is only as good as its intention. After years of wrong turns and dead ends, she learns a valuable lesson about love but is also left with one burning question. Is love supposed to be eagerly sought after and found or is it something that is supposed to find you?

      Biographie:
      Author D. Wayne is a Florida native who has always had a story to tell. He began writing when he recognized the disconnect in the average relationship. D. Wayne has written three novels to date which include Avenging Love, Six Days 'Til Sunday, and his debut title, Jasmine. The unique situations that each of D. Wayne's characters go through are relatable and provide a different perspective on specific circumstances. D. Wayne's novels encompass very real issues that are experienced in everyday life. He explores love, survival, betrayal, sexuality, self-realization, religion, self-respect, and various other issues in an attempt to connect to the lives of his readers and help guide them through concerns they may be facing themselves. His overall goal is to reach as many people as possible and show them a better way through their pain so they are able to reach their full potential in life. D. Wayne resides in Texas and released his first novel, Jasmine, in the fall of 2016.
